Inspect and Seal Access Points
To stop future insect invasions, on a regular basis examine and promptly seal any type of prospective access points in your home. Start by analyzing locations like windows, doors, vents, and pipes for any type of spaces or cracks that pests might make use of to go into. Use caulk or weatherstripping to secure these openings properly. Remember to check for holes in displays and voids around cords or cables entering your home.
Evaluate your structure for cracks and gaps, as insects like rodents and bugs can conveniently sneak in via these openings. Seal any type of voids you locate with the suitable materials, such as cement or cord mesh. Do not forget to check areas where various materials satisfy, as these junctions can create access points otherwise appropriately sealed.

Technique Correct Food Storage
Effectively keeping food is necessary in stopping parasite problems. Maintain all food items in secured containers to deny insects easy gain access to. Ensure to keep dry goods like grains and cereals in airtight containers to prevent pantry parasites like weevils and beetles.
Prevent leaving food out on counter tops or tables, as this can attract ants, flies, and various other pests. Maintain Cleanliness and Hygiene
Maintaining your home clean and keeping excellent health techniques are crucial steps in avoiding parasite problems. Consistently vacuuming and mopping floorings, wiping down counters, and promptly tidying up spills are essential routines to adopt. Clutter provides hiding places for pests, so decluttering your home can help remove possible hiding areas. See to it to seal up splits and holes where bugs can go into, such as around pipelines and windows. In addition, appropriate waste monitoring is vital-- throw away waste frequently and maintain trash bins secured tightly.
In the kitchen, shop food in closed containers and quickly tidy recipes to prevent bring in pests. Consistently clean home appliances like toasters and microwaves to eliminate food crumbs and spills. Take notice of pet dog food too; shop it in secured containers and don't leave it out overnight. Excellent personal health is likewise important - clean up after meals, secure the garbage regularly, and keep a tidy living setting. By incorporating these tidiness and health practices into your regimen, you can help avoid future insect infestations.
